    Media and the Negative Effects on Body Image Many things contribute to how a woman feels about her body. Peer pressure‚ family history‚ and age all play important roles in how people feel about how they look. The media can also play a dominant role on body image‚ as it almost always ties success‚ health‚ and happiness with being thin.
